Synchronous motor systems are known for their reliability and accuracy, making them ideal for various industrial applications. Here are some key aspects:
1. Constant Speed: Synchronous motors maintain a constant speed regardless of load variations, which is crucial for processes that require precise timing.
2. High Efficiency: These motors operate efficiently under rated conditions, leading to lower energy consumption and reduced operational costs.
3. Power Factor Improvement: Synchronous motors can operate at leading, unity, or lagging power factors, allowing them to be used for power factor correction in electrical systems.

4. Robust Construction: They are designed to withstand harsh operating environments, contributing to their long lifespan and minimal maintenance needs.
5. Accurate Control: The ability to synchronize with the supply frequency allows for precise control over motor speed and torque, enhancing overall system performance.
6. Fault Tolerance: Many synchronous motor systems incorporate advanced monitoring and control technologies, enabling quick detection and response to faults, further enhancing reliability.
7. Application Versatility: Used in various applications such as pumps, compressors, and conveyor systems, synchronous motors adapt well to different industrial requirements.
In summary, the reliability and accuracy of synchronous motor systems make them a preferred choice for industries that demand high performance and efficiency.
